.jquerycssmenu{
	width: 960px;
	height: 50px;
	float: none;
	background: url(../_imgs/bg-menu.jpg) repeat-x;
}



.jquerycssmenu ul{
	margin: 0;
	padding: 0;
	list-style-type: none;
	padding-left: 15px;
}

/* Top level - envolvi links */
.jquerycssmenu ul li{
	position: relative;
	display: inline;
	margin-right: 20px;
	float: left;
	list-style: none;
	height: 50px;
	background: url(../_imgs/menu/bg-list-menu.jpg) right -20px repeat-y;
}




.jquerycssmenu ul li img{
	border: none;
	padding: 13px 12px 0 0px;
}


/* Top level menu link items style */
.jquerycssmenu ul li a{
	display: block;
	padding: 5px 7px 4px 7px;
	color: #2d2b2b;
	text-decoration: none;
	color: #747474;
}

/*1st sub level menu*/
.jquerycssmenu ul li ul{
	position: absolute;
	margin-left: -20px;
	display: block;
	visibility: hidden;
	width: 188px;
	padding: 0 0 10px 10px;
}

/*Sub level menu list items (undo style from Top level List Items)*/
.jquerycssmenu ul li ul li{
	display: list-item;
	float: none;
	height: 30px;
	border-bottom: 1px solid #ededed;
	font-size: 12px;
	color: #747474;
	background: none;
}
.jquerycssmenu ul li ul li a {display: block; height: 17px; padding: 8px;}
.jquerycssmenu ul li ul li a:hover {background: #FFECEC}

img.bg-top {margin: -13px 0 0 -10px; position: absolute;}
img.bg-bottom {margin: 0 0 0 -10px; position: absolute; bottom: -4px; _bottom: -15px;}

.sub-menu {
	width: 188px;
	background: url(../_imgs/menu/bg-sub-menu.gif) repeat-y;
	padding: 0;
}



